**Vendor note: Tidewash locker access flow**

New team members should know that Tidewash couriers access the basement laundry lockers via a one-time code issued per pickup window, never a shared PIN. Codes expire after ninety minutes and are logged in the Fernhall vendor portal. If a courier reports a failed code, verify the pickup window before reissuing anything. Direct reissue requests to the vendor coordination inbox.

alerts address for kafof-bagag: kasael@olvarqdyn.corp

Handover — Quiet Room, Level 9 (Marvale Tower)

The quiet room lock was rekeyed Tuesday after the latch failure. Cleaners have their own access now, so don't lend out the desk copy anymore. Booking stays on the wall sheet by the lift. For facilities staff needing entry outside bookings, use the pass code below.

staff pass of kahif-kahof = bdg-WPPXE-9

# NOTE for support (Orvane settings file):
# The legacy Hollis ORM layer is being replaced module by module.
# During the transition, both the old mapper and the new repository
# classes read from the same schema, so do not rename tables.
# If a customer reports stale reads, flush the mapper cache first.
# Both layers share the connection string below.

warehouse DSN: mssql://gorael_svc:CSAOPkf@db-5d7b.qorveldata.example:5432/novix

## Further reading

This section covers the query planner regression introduced in Quillstone DB 4.2, where certain multi-join queries chose sequential scans over index paths. Support staff should recognize the symptom: sudden report timeouts after tenant upgrades. The workaround is pinning the legacy planner flag per tenant until 4.3 ships. A full symptom matrix, affected query shapes, and the flag procedure are maintained on our internal page.

wiki page, kahog-hahig: https://vault.zemvargrid.internal/display/deploy/repo/settings/merge_requests/job/settings/6f3b933774dbc5320a4daa18